Game concept and mood
Fever Meme is a premium puzzle title that mixes black comedy with furious platforming and sudden narrative detours. Each stage can flip its rules and tone, dragging you into an abstract, mutable world where your choices change what comes next. Expect genre-bending encounters, frequent fourth-wall jokes, and a plot that grows weirder the further you progress.
When the game starts observing you
At first it looks like a run-of-the-mill puzzle-platformer, but the experience quickly becomes more intrusive. The game tracks your decisions, remarks on your blunders, and reacts in ways that feel personal. You’re not only solving obstacles — you’re drawn into a nested storyline that reshapes itself around how you play.
Gameplay shifts and structure
Fever Meme deliberately alters how it plays from one section to the next. Examples of modes you’ll encounter include:
- Walking-simulator–like sequences focused on atmosphere and discovery
- Short bursts of rage-platforming that demand precise timing
- Branching narrative moments where choices steer the plot
Those shifts are designed to keep the experience unpredictable, and the route you take can lead to multiple possible endings.
Visuals, sound, and warnings
The title leans into loud sound design and flashing visual effects as part of its tone and jokes. Because of that, it may not be suitable for players with photosensitivity, epilepsy, or auditory sensitivities. Take care if you’re affected by bright flashes, strobing, or intense audio.
Who will likely enjoy it
Fever Meme is a self-aware, satirical puzzle experience that examines the relationship between player and creator. If you prefer tightly structured, conventional gameplay it might feel loose or chaotic, but fans of meta-humor, experimental storytelling, and games where decisions carry weight are likely to find it rewarding and surprising.
